About the role
This position provides comprehensive administrative and clerical support to the Director for Southeast Michigan and the Detroit Center. This role ensures smooth operations at the Detroit Center and effective coordination of GVSU programs, projects, events, and services, contributing to the successful implementation of Omni at GVSU initiatives in Southeast Michigan.
- Administrative Support:
- Provide administrative support to the Director and other leadership staff, including managing schedules, maintaining files, and coordinating travel.
- Manage departmental communications: respond to inquiries, maintain email and social media accounts, and draft newsletters and promotional materials.
- Oversee the department budget with the Director, handling invoice processing, monitoring, and tracking expenditures, performing monthly budget reconciliation, managing expense cards, and approving transactions in Workday as the cost center assistant.
- Coordinate and assist with programs, projects, events, and services offered by the Detroit Center.
- Operational Support:
- Serve as the first point of contact for visitors, answer phones, provide information, and offer frontline support to faculty.
- Serve as primary contact for faculty and staff concerns and emergencies.
- Manage facility maintenance and repairs, including processing work orders and prioritizing maintenance requests.
- Manage center inventory, including ordering office supplies and materials and processing relevant university forms.
- Compile and format data and reports.
- Provide basic troubleshooting support for IT and A/V equipment, assisting users with operational needs in classrooms, conference rooms, and event spaces.
- Maintain awareness of and contribute to the cleanliness, safety, and security of the center's facilities, collaborating with relevant departments (e.g., facilities, security) to address any concerns.
- Event Coordination & Liaison:
- Coordinate logistics for meetings, conferences, and events, including room reservations, AV equipment, and catering.
- Foster strong relationships with various GVSU departments to ensure seamless operations at the Detroit Center, including but not limited to IT, facilities, conference & event planning, public safety, and other relevant departments.
- Interpret university and departmental policies and procedures for internal and external stakeholders.
- Leadership & Special Projects:
- May act as a lead worker, providing guidance and support to other Professional Support Staff (PSS) members.
- Assist with staff searches and onboarding, including serving as the point of contact for processing new-hire paperwork for regional staff.
- Hire, supervise, and train student employees, utilizing Handshake and Workday for job postings and payroll management.
- Undertake special projects and other duties as required/assigned by leadership.
Required Qualifications:
- High school graduate or equivalent.
- Minimum of four years of relevant work experience.
- Demonstrated administrative and organizational skills..
- Experience with various computer software applications such as Microsoft Office and/or equivalent.
- Data entry experience.
- Typing and spelling competency with grammar and proofreading skills.
- Possess strong verbal and written communication skills.
- Demonstrated experience to successfully provide quality customer service
- Demonstrated experience to successfully work independently, organize own work and coordinate work activities of others.
- Demonstrated experience to successfully coordinate large projects.
- Demonstrated experience to successfully handle multiple demands effeciently.
- Demonstrated experience to successfully organize and prioritize workload.
- Demonstrated experience to successfully navigate challenging situations in the workplace, while using good judgement.
- Demonstrated experience to successfully maintain satisfactory work performance and attendance records.
- Ability to successfully maintain positive intercultural and interpersonal relationships.
Preferred Qualifications:
- Some college course work.
- Experience in higher education.
- Event coordination experience.
- Highly organized with strong attention to detail
- Supervisory experience.
- Familiarity with the City of Detroit and/or Southeast Michigan communities, including professional connections or community engagement within the region.
